Ingredient Substitutions & Tips
- Chicken breasts: Feel free to use boneless chicken thighs for juicier results or a more budget-friendly option.
- Heavy cream: Use half-and-half or whole milk plus a bit of butter if you prefer a lighter sauce, but it won’t be quite as rich.
- Parmesan cheese: Pecorino Romano can be used for a sharper, saltier twist, or Grana Padano for a milder flavor.
- Lemon juice: Freshly squeezed always shines, but bottled lemon juice works well in a pinch.

How to Make Caesar Chicken with Creamy Parmesan Sauce Recipe
Step 1: Preheat and Prepare
Set your oven to 375°F (190°C) to warm up while you prep your chicken. This ensures your chicken cooks evenly and your sauce thickens beautifully during baking.
💡 Pro Tip: Preheating the oven fully before baking is key to locking in moisture.
Step 2: Season the Chicken
Pat the chicken breasts dry with paper towels, then rub each with olive oil, salt, pepper, garlic powder, and paprika. Take your time here to ensure every inch is coated and flavorful.
💡 Pro Tip: Rubbing the seasonings into the meat will create an even layer of flavor beneath that creamy sauce.
Step 3: Sear for Flavor
Heat a skillet over medium-high and sear the chicken for 2 to 3 minutes on each side until they’re a tantalizing golden brown. This step is optional but highly recommended for that extra depth of flavor and beautiful presentation.
💡 Pro Tip: Avoid overcrowding the pan to get a nice crust rather than steam.
Step 4: Whisk the Creamy Parmesan Sauce
In a small bowl, combine the heavy cream, grated Parmesan, Dijon mustard, lemon juice, and dried thyme or Italian seasoning. Whisk vigorously until smooth and slightly thickened—it will be the luscious cloak that brings everything together.
💡 Pro Tip: Whisk the sauce before baking to prevent cheese clumps and ensure velvety consistency.
Step 5: Assemble and Bake
Place the seared (or raw, if you skipped searing) chicken breasts in a greased baking dish. Pour the creamy Parmesan sauce evenly over the top. Cover the dish with foil, then bake for 20 to 25 minutes until the internal temperature reaches 165°F (74°C). Remove the foil during the last 5 minutes to develop a light golden crust on the sauce.
💡 Pro Tip: Use a meat thermometer to check doneness and keep the chicken juicy.
Step 6: Rest, Garnish, and Serve
Once out of the oven, let the chicken rest for 5 minutes—this simple pause keeps every bite juicy. Slice the chicken, spoon plenty of sauce over the top, and sprinkle with freshly chopped parsley for a vibrant finish.
💡 Pro Tip: Resting also makes slicing easier and neater.

Make Ahead and Storage
Storing Leftovers
Transfer any leftovers into an airtight container and refrigerate for up to 3 days. The creamy sauce thickens in the fridge—don’t worry, it reheats beautifully.
Freezing
You can freeze cooked chicken with sauce in a sealed container for up to 2 months. Thaw overnight in the fridge before reheating to preserve texture and flavor.
Reheating
Warm leftovers gently in a covered pan on low heat or in the microwave, stirring occasionally. Add a splash of cream or milk if the sauce seems too thick.

PrintCaesar Chicken with Creamy Parmesan Sauce Recipe
A delicious Caesar Chicken recipe featuring tender baked chicken breasts smothered in a creamy Parmesan sauce infused with garlic, Dijon mustard, and a hint of lemon. This easy-to-make dish is perfect for a flavorful and comforting dinner.
- Prep Time: 10 minutes
- Cook Time: 25 minutes
- Total Time: 35 minutes
- Yield: 3 servings 1x
- Category: Main Course
- Method: Baking
- Cuisine: American
Ingredients
Chicken
- 3 boneless, skinless chicken breasts
- 2 tbsp olive oil
- Salt and black pepper, to taste
- 1 tsp garlic powder
- ½ tsp paprika
Creamy Parmesan Sauce
- 1 cup heavy cream
- ½ cup grated Parmesan cheese
- 1 tsp Dijon mustard
- 1 tsp lemon juice
- ½ tsp dried thyme or Italian seasoning
Garnish
- Fresh parsley, chopped
Instructions
- Preheat the Oven: Set your oven to 375°F (190°C) to get it ready for baking the chicken.
- Prepare the Chicken: Pat the chicken breasts dry with paper towels. Rub each piece thoroughly with olive oil, then season with salt, black pepper, garlic powder, and paprika to add flavor.
- Sear the Chicken (Optional): Heat a skillet over medium-high heat and sear the chicken breasts for 2 to 3 minutes on each side until they develop a light golden crust. This step enhances flavor but can be skipped if short on time.
- Mix the Creamy Parmesan Sauce: In a small bowl, whisk together the heavy cream, grated Parmesan cheese, Dijon mustard, lemon juice, and dried thyme or Italian seasoning until smooth and well combined.
- Assemble for Baking: Lightly grease a baking dish and place the chicken breasts inside. Pour the creamy Parmesan sauce evenly over the chicken pieces to ensure they soak up the rich flavors.
- Bake the Chicken: Cover the dish with aluminum foil and bake in the preheated oven for 20 to 25 minutes, or until the internal temperature reaches 165°F (74°C). Remove the foil during the last 5 minutes of baking to allow the top to develop a lightly browned finish.
- Rest and Serve: Take the chicken out of the oven and let it rest for 5 minutes to retain juiciness. Slice the chicken, serve it with the creamy sauce poured over, and garnish with freshly chopped parsley for a pop of color and freshness.
Notes
- Searing the chicken before baking is optional but adds a nice golden-brown crust and depth of flavor.
- You can substitute dried thyme with Italian seasoning or fresh herbs if preferred.
- For a lower-fat option, consider using half-and-half instead of heavy cream, but the sauce will be less rich.
- Ensure the chicken reaches an internal temperature of 165°F (74°C) for safe consumption.
- Serve with steamed vegetables, rice, or a crisp salad to complete the meal.
